The Ministry of Infrastructure and Transport in Greece has awarded the contract for the Hersonissos-Neapolis road PPP project (Northern Road Axis of Crete). 

The consortium GEK TERNA-AKTOR CONCESSIONS-INTRACAT, formed by Gek Terna Group and Aktor Concessions, has won the contract. The team will be responsible for the design, construction, financing, operation and maintenance (DBFOM) of a road under a 30-year PPP contract.

The project involves the development of a 26 km section of the Northern Road Axis of Crete that connects Hersonissos to Neapolis. With the estimated cost of EUR359.6 million (US$384.44 million), the project also includes the operation and maintenance of the Hersonissos – Naples road section.
